The Top 5 Work-Life Balance Tips for Entrepreneurs

You’re juggling kids, clients, a house that never seems clean, and a business that wants your attention 24/7. No wonder “balance” feels like a mythical creature. But unfortunately for you balance isn’t a luxury, it’s survival.

In this episode of Not That Kind of CEO, I’m breaking down the five work-life balance tips that actually work when you’re an entrepreneur and a mom. These aren’t fluffy “light a candle and journal” tips. We’re talking about the real shifts that let you breathe again, enjoy your kids, and still grow a business you love.

Here’s what I cover inside:

  • How to actually figure out what brings you joy (and why most of us stopped doing it).
  • Why outsourcing outside your zone of genius is the key to ditching procrastination and reclaiming energy.
  • The power of defining your non-negotiables and actually sticking to them.
  • Why structure doesn’t kill freedom but creates it (yes, I’ll prove it).
  • The sneaky way money clarity makes balance ten times easier.

If you’re tired of feeling like you’re failing at both motherhood and business, this episode is your permission slip to stop chasing perfection and start creating real balance.
